Lithium province lures them in

WHITE Cliff Minerals has increased its exposure to the emerging Lake Johnson-Forrestania lithium province in Western Australia after picking up a 20sq.km tenement that hosts a 2km long anomalous lithium trend identified by its Lake Percy Joint Venture partner Liontown Resources.
